Aircel Cuts Roaming Charges By Over 50%

Aircel Cuts Roaming Charges By Over 50 percentAircel the fifth largest and one of the major players in Indian GSM mobile sector has finally joined the tariff war in the National Roaming segment in the world’s fastest-growing cellular market.

Aircel today slashed its roaming rates by nearly 50% and now Aircel Prepaid GSM mobile customers who enroll into the Aircel Travel Pack will be now charged at 60 paisa and 80 paisa minute for all incoming and Outgoing calls while on roaming with in Aircel GSM Network across India.

Aircel introduces 2 tariff plans Travel Plan-95 (Per minute Plan) and Travel Plan-99 (Pay per Second in Home Network and Pay per Minute while Roaming). The both Plan offers Local and STD, Incoming and outgoing calls while Roaming at 60p/minute (Aircel Network) and 80 paisa per minute other Network.These reduced roaming tariffs spells huge benefits of approx up to 50% for all Aircel Prepaid mobile users enrolled under the Travel Plan.
